  • Double Taxation Short Term Residency - Germany & UK

    A person who studies in Germany normally and spends more than 183 days in the year in Germany. However, the person is doing an internship at a company in the UK and is over the tax allowance. The person will have spent 92 days in the UK and, according to the "Check your UK residence status" quiz, is a resident of the UK. The student has already paid tax to the UK since it was deducted from the source. There exists a double taxation treaty between the UK and Germany, but it is still not clear whether the person should be paying tax for the UK or for Germany? Kindly clarify. Thank you!
